public class PropertyAuditingData
extends java.lang.Object
Constructor and Description |
---|
PropertyAuditingData() |
PropertyAuditingData(java.lang.String name,
java.lang.String accessType,
ModificationStore store,
RelationTargetAuditMode relationTargetAuditMode,
java.lang.String auditMappedBy,
java.lang.String positionMappedBy,
boolean forceInsertable) |
PropertyAuditingData(java.lang.String name,
java.lang.String accessType,
ModificationStore store,
RelationTargetAuditMode relationTargetAuditMode,
java.lang.String auditMappedBy,
java.lang.String positionMappedBy,
boolean forceInsertable,
boolean syntheic,
Value value) |
Modifier and Type | Method and Description |
---|---|
void |
addAuditingOverride(AuditOverride annotation) |
void |
addAuditingOverrides(AuditOverrides annotationOverrides) |
java.lang.String |
getAccessType() |
java.util.List<AuditOverride> |
getAuditingOverrides() |
java.lang.String |
getAuditMappedBy() |
java.lang.String |
getBeanName() |
AuditJoinTable |
getJoinTable() |
java.lang.String |
getMapKey() |
java.lang.String |
getModifiedFlagName() |
java.lang.String |
getName() |
java.lang.String |
getPositionMappedBy() |
PropertyData |
getPropertyData() |
java.lang.String |
getRelationMappedBy() |
RelationTargetAuditMode |
getRelationTargetAuditMode()
Get the relationTargetAuditMode property.
|
ModificationStore |
getStore()
Deprecated.
since 5.2, to be removed in 6.0 with no replacement.
|
Value |
getValue() |
boolean |
isForceInsertable() |
boolean |
isSyntheic() |
boolean |
isUsingModifiedFlag() |
PropertyData |
resolvePropertyData(Type propertyType) |
PropertyData |
resolvePropertyData(Type propertyType,
Type virtualType) |
void |
setAccessType(java.lang.String accessType) |
void |
setAuditMappedBy(java.lang.String auditMappedBy) |
void |
setBeanName(java.lang.String beanName) |
void |
setForceInsertable(boolean forceInsertable) |
void |
setJoinTable(AuditJoinTable joinTable) |
void |
setMapKey(java.lang.String mapKey) |
void |
setModifiedFlagName(java.lang.String modifiedFlagName) |
void |
setName(java.lang.String name) |
void |
setPositionMappedBy(java.lang.String positionMappedBy) |
void |
setRelationMappedBy(java.lang.String relationMappedBy) |
void |
setRelationTargetAuditMode(RelationTargetAuditMode relationTargetAuditMode)
Set the relationTargetAuditMode property value.
|
void |
setStore(ModificationStore store)
Deprecated.
since 5.2, to be removed in 6.0 with no replacement.
|
void |
setUsingModifiedFlag(boolean usingModifiedFlag) |
public PropertyAuditingData()
public PropertyAuditingData(java.lang.String name, java.lang.String accessType, ModificationStore store, RelationTargetAuditMode relationTargetAuditMode, java.lang.String auditMappedBy, java.lang.String positionMappedBy, boolean forceInsertable)
public PropertyAuditingData(java.lang.String name, java.lang.String accessType, ModificationStore store, RelationTargetAuditMode relationTargetAuditMode, java.lang.String auditMappedBy, java.lang.String positionMappedBy, boolean forceInsertable, boolean syntheic, Value value)
public java.lang.String getName()
public void setName(java.lang.String name)
public java.lang.String getBeanName()
public void setBeanName(java.lang.String beanName)
@Deprecated public ModificationStore getStore()
@Deprecated public void setStore(ModificationStore store)
public java.lang.String getMapKey()
public void setMapKey(java.lang.String mapKey)
public AuditJoinTable getJoinTable()
public void setJoinTable(AuditJoinTable joinTable)
public java.lang.String getAccessType()
public void setAccessType(java.lang.String accessType)
public PropertyData getPropertyData()
public PropertyData resolvePropertyData(Type propertyType)
public PropertyData resolvePropertyData(Type propertyType, Type virtualType)
public java.util.List<AuditOverride> getAuditingOverrides()
public java.lang.String getAuditMappedBy()
public void setAuditMappedBy(java.lang.String auditMappedBy)
public java.lang.String getRelationMappedBy()
public void setRelationMappedBy(java.lang.String relationMappedBy)
public java.lang.String getPositionMappedBy()
public void setPositionMappedBy(java.lang.String positionMappedBy)
public boolean isForceInsertable()
public void setForceInsertable(boolean forceInsertable)
public boolean isUsingModifiedFlag()
public void setUsingModifiedFlag(boolean usingModifiedFlag)
public java.lang.String getModifiedFlagName()
public void setModifiedFlagName(java.lang.String modifiedFlagName)
public void addAuditingOverride(AuditOverride annotation)
public void addAuditingOverrides(AuditOverrides annotationOverrides)
public RelationTargetAuditMode getRelationTargetAuditMode()
public void setRelationTargetAuditMode(RelationTargetAuditMode relationTargetAuditMode)
relationTargetAuditMode
- the relationTargetAuditMode to setpublic boolean isSyntheic()
public Value getValue()
Copyright © 2001-2018 Red Hat, Inc. All Rights Reserved.